Before Installation ■ It is very important to mount the equipment in a suitable cabinet or on a stable surface. ■ Make sure the place has a good ventilation, is out of direct sunlight, away from sources of excessive dust, dirt, heat, water, moisture and vibration.

< 1.4 > Connection to via *HDMI cable (Option) HDMI Device LCD Console Drawer HDMI DVI-D KVM HDMI cable USB server * HDMI cable is not provided. Caution : The LCD console drawer is hot-pluggable, but components of connected devices, such as the servers and KVM switch, may not be hot-pluggable.
